Transaction 0751389de266d822f201d3a602c609d2a0c13f1cf8c4a50e407debde63068fc3
1 Input
1 Output
-
0751389de266d822f201d3a602c609d2a0c13f1cf8c4a50e407debde63068fc3:0
- value
- 63241
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 91e89d3ba086f52289ac50c4c5df8f89b1395316 OP_EQUAL
- address
- 3EzWZgC24UmjtGM4MFCo6m83tLSHGVXv56